《C语言程序设计》(第2版)教学大纲.docxVIP

  1. 1、本文档共21页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
《C语言程序设计》(第2版)教学大纲

《C程序设计基础》课程教学大纲总学时数:36+18学分: 3 适用专业:各专科专业?? 课程教学目标对计算机学科来说, C 语言是计算机学科的基础之一,更是软件技术的基础。学习本门课的知识目标是:掌握 C 语言的基本语法和编程能力。能力目标是:提高学生解决实际问题的能力、提高学生的算法设计和编写高效程序的能力。情感目标是:通过相互合作,做一些综合性的和设计性实验或做一些大的作业培养学生的团队精神。二、课程的性质、目的和任务《 C 语言》是计算机专业的一门专业基础课。主要任务是使学生掌握 C 程序设计语言的基本知识,并可运用 C 语言编写应用程序完成特定任务。通过本课程的学习,使学生深入理解编写 C 语言程序的基本思想,培养学生分析问题、解决问题的能力,培养基本的、良好的程序设计能力,为学习《数据结构》、《操作系统》等课程奠定基础。三、课程的教学基本要求熟练掌握 C 数据类型、运算符和表达式、控制结构、数组、函数、指针、结构体和文件等知识,具备基本的 C 语言编程能力。四、课程教学内容?? C语言概述(一)本章教学基本要求本章讨论的是 C 语言的相关知识及基本概念。通过本章学习,学生要了解 C 语言发展过程,掌握基本的概念,熟悉 C 语言程序结构。1.1 计算机与程序、程序设计语言教学内容:程序、程序设计语言1.2 C语言的出现和发展过程教学内容:阐述 C语言的发展过程。1.3 简单的C语言程序教学内容:阐述 C语言程序的结构。(二)重点与难点重点:掌握 C语言的特点,熟悉 C语言程序的结构。难点: C语言程序的结构中函数结构。(三)小结本章主要介绍 C 语言的相关知识(如发展过程、特点等), C语言程序的结构。??第2章数据的存储与运算(一)本章教学基本要求了解数据的存储和运算的概念和特点,能够把一个实际问题用算法来描述,并用 C语言程序实现;掌握结构化程序设计方法。2.1 数据在计算机中是怎样存储的教学内容:数据在计算机中是以二进制形式存储的、不同类型数据的存储方式,位、字节和地址基本概念2.2 整型数据的运算与分析教学内容:整型数据运算程序举例和分析、整型常量与整型变量2.3 实型数据的运算与分析教学内容:实型数据的运算举例、实型常量的表示形式、实型变量2.4 字符型数据的运算教学内容:字符数据运算的简单例子、字符常量和字符变量、字符串常量2.5 符号常量教学内容:符号常量的作用、符号常量的性质和使用方法2.6 算术运算符和算术表达式教学内容:算术运算符、算术表达式2.7 C运算符和C表达式教学内容:C运算符、C表达式(二)重点与难点重点:整型、实型、字符型数据的运算与分析难点:c运算符和c表达式。(三)小结本章主要介绍整型、实型、字符型数据的运算与分析。?? 第3章最简单的 C程序设计——顺序程序设计(一)本章教学基本要求熟悉 C语言程序结构,掌握数据的输入输出函数,掌握简单的顺序C语言程序设计。3.1 C语句概述教学内容:阐述 C 语言程序结构, C 语言的语句分类。3.2 赋值语句教学内容:阐述赋值语句的使用方式。3.3 数据输入输出的概念及在C语言中的实现教学内容:阐述数据输入输出的实现方式。3.4 字符数据的输入输出3.4.1 putchar 函数(字符输出函数)教学内容:阐述 putchar函数的使用方法。3.4.1 getchar 函数(字符输入函数)教学内容:阐述 getchar函数的使用方法。3.5 格式输入与输出3.5.1 printf函数(格式输出函数)教学内容:阐述 printf 函数的使用方法。3.5.1 scanf 函数(格式输入函数)教学内容:阐述 scanf函数的使用方法。3.6 顺序结构程序设计举例教学内容:举例说明顺序结构程序设计。(二)重点与难点重点:掌握数据格式化输入输出,掌握顺序结构程序设计。? 难点:掌握数据格式化输入输出。(三)小结本章主要介绍数据的格式化输入输出。??第4章选择结构程序设计(一)本章教学基本要求熟悉 C语言选择结构,掌握关系运算符和逻辑运算符的使用方法及其优先次序的判定方法,掌握if语句和switch语句的使用,运用if语句和switch语句实现选择结构。4.1 关系运算符和关系表达式4.1.1 关系运算符及其优先次序教学内容:阐述关系运算符及其优先次序的判定。4.1.2 关系表达式教学内容:阐述关系表达式。4.2 逻辑运算符和逻辑表达式4.2.1 逻辑运算符及其优先次序教学内容:阐述逻辑运算符及其优先次序的判定。4.2.2 逻辑表达式教学内容:阐述逻辑表达式。4.3 if 语句4.3.1 if 语句的三种形式教学内容:阐述 if语句的三种形式及使用方法。4.3.2 if 语句的嵌套教学内容:阐述 if语句的嵌套的使用方法。4.3.3 条件运算符教学内容:阐述

您可能关注的文档

文档评论(0)

xxj1658888 + 关注
实名认证
文档贡献者

教师资格证持证人

该用户很懒,什么也没介绍

领域认证该用户于2024年04月12日上传了教师资格证

1亿VIP精品文档

相关文档